LUMA Partners clocked 13 ad tech deals this quarter with 11 acquisitions valued at more than $100 million, a pace similar to its M&A category results for every quarter over the past year.
LUMA Partners clocked 13 ad tech deals this quarter with 11 acquisitions valued at more than $100 million, a pace similar to its M&A category results for every quarter over the past year.